Description

Part conveying equipment for electronic component machining
Technical Field
The utility model relates to a transfer apparatus technical field specifically is a part transfer apparatus is used in electronic component processing.
Background
The electronic products are related products based on electric energy, along with the technical development and the new application of new products, products such as digital cameras, mobile phones, PDAs and the like are also emerging consumer electronic products, and from the late stage of the nineties of the twentieth century, information appliances integrating three fields of computers, information and communication and consumer electronics begin to go deep into family life widely, have the functions of audio-visual, information processing, bidirectional network communication and the like, and consist of an embedded processor, related support hardware, an embedded operating system and a software package of an application layer.
At present, when parts of some electronic component products are machined, machines are used for machining in order to accelerate working efficiency, but manual operation is needed for conveying loading and unloading of parts, labor intensity is high, production efficiency is low, and the parts are not suitable for conveying of the parts during large-scale electronic component machining; the conveying equipment in the prior art, such as a conveyor, is widely used, but the part conveying equipment for processing the electronic components is relatively short, the conveyor is not reasonably used, the use of a production line type conveyor has certain disadvantages for conveying the parts, and automatic feeding and discharging cannot be realized.

Drawings
Fig. 1 is a schematic structural view of the present invention;
fig. 2 is a schematic side view of the roller of the present invention.
In the figure: 1. a housing; 2. a motor; 3. a conveyor belt; 4. a driving wheel; 5. a driven wheel; 6. a material pushing mechanism; 7. a support; 8. a video counter; 9. a top plate; 10. a processing table; 11. a hydraulic column; 12. a transport mechanism; 13. a frame; 14. a material guide plate; 15. a material receiving box; 16. a shock pad; 17. a baffle plate; 18. a base.

Referring to fig. 1-2, the present invention provides a technical solution: the utility model provides an electronic component processing is with part transfer apparatus, includes processing platform 10, transport mechanism 12 and receipts workbin 15, processing platform 10 bottom fixed connection hydraulic column 11, hydraulic column 11 sets up in 18 top central authorities of base and puts, 18 top both sides fixed connection support 7 of base, be equipped with roof 9 between the support 7 top, support 7 top is close to and is equipped with pushing equipment 6 in processing platform 10 one side. 9 downside one end of roof 9 is equipped with video counter 8, processing platform 10 both sides are equipped with transport mechanism 12, transport mechanism 12 slope sets up, just transport mechanism 12's top and processing platform 10 are located same axis, transport mechanism 12 includes motor 2, the pivot of gear belt swing joint action wheel 4 is passed through to motor 2's output shaft, action wheel 4 passes through conveyer belt 3 swing joint from driving wheel 5, transport mechanism 12 bottom one side is equipped with material receiving box 15, be equipped with the stock guide 14 that the slope set up between transport mechanism 12 and the material receiving box 15.
Further, a shock absorption pad 16 is concavely arranged in the top side of the processing table 10, and two sides of the processing table 10 are connected with a baffle 17 through hinges.
Further, pushing equipment 6 includes miniature cylinder, miniature cylinder connects hydraulic telescoping rod, hydraulic telescoping rod fixed connection scraping wings, the scraping wings surface is equipped with the blotter.
Further, the top plate 9 is arranged on the top of the processing table 10, the top plate 9 and the processing table 10 are arranged in parallel, and the top plate 9 is provided with equipment for processing parts.
Further, the conveying mechanism 12 is provided with a frame 13, and the frame 13 is placed on the ground.
Further, the motor 2 is provided with a housing 1.
The working principle is as follows: during the use, the part that will treat processing is placed on 3 surfaces of conveyer belt of transport mechanism 12, starter motor 2, conveyer belt 3 rotates along with action wheel 4 and follow driving wheel 5, the part moves upward along with it and falls to processing platform 10 surface, utilize the parts processing equipment to parts processing, and in the time of processing, the processing quantity of video counter 8 record part, after parts processing, start pushing equipment 6, with the part propelling movement on processing platform 10 surface to another transport mechanism 12, on transport mechanism 12's the rotating part conveys the stock guide 14 downwards, the part is along with inertial sliding in collecting box 15, whole journey reaches automatic conveying purpose, accomplish the processing conveying of part, and the cost is saved has improved work efficiency, the utility model relates to a rationally, and is suitable for being generalized to use.
